A Determination of the Top Mass from a Global PDF Analysis
A global PDF fit to LHC top-pair cross-sections extracts the top quark pole mass indirectly as m_t = 172.80 ± 0.26 GeV.

FLAG Review 2024
The FLAG 2024 review provides updated averages of lattice QCD determinations for quark masses, decay constants, form factors, mixing parameters, and nucleon matrix elements.
